This game turned your understanding of space and movement into silly putty. Need to get to a ledge? Shoot one portal under your feet and another up there, and voilà, instant shortcut. While it wasn’t about shooting enemies (unless you count those pesky turrets), Portal showed us that the FPS genre could be so much more than spraying bullets. Honestly, without your trusty Portal Gun, you’re just running circles in test chambers—and that’s no fun.
The beauty of Superhot lies in its simplicity. It’s not about managing ammo or hiding behind cover—it’s about planning your every move like a chess master. Each level feels more like a meticulously choreographed dance than a chaotic firefight, and trust me, there’s nothing quite like nailing that perfect sequence of dodges, punches, and headshots.
Most FPS games are about running from Point A to Point B on relatively flat ground. In Titanfall 2, that’s child’s play. Here, walls are your runways, and grappling hooks are your best friends. Add in the ability to pilot giant, weapon-loaded robots, and you’ve got a game that feels like sci-fi action on steroids. Oh, and let’s not forget the campaign’s time-traveling level.
